CLUTCH ISSUE
Well I think the clutch finally gave out. It wasn't working as good as it should, so I thought adjusting the pedal might help. Of course the linkage needed cleaning, so removed it and replaced it. I adjusted the pedal to 1-1/2" free play, and it seemed to be better.
I drive her to work every Friday, but on the way it stuck in 1st, so I turned around and drove home in first, going slowly through neighborhood cross streets.
Now, even when adjusted above and below 1-1/2" free play, it won't go into gear.
Could I have displaced the clutch fork somehow?
I can shift into all gears when the engine is off.
Before and after photos. I realize that the nut is in a different position, but I have had it in all positions, from all the way tight to all the way loose.
If I remove the clutch cover, what would I look for to k now the clutch was gone?
I bought a refurbished clutch plate from Gary Brinton. My next question will be if you think I could install it, or if special tools or skills are needed.
